Nathashya is a modern elaboration of Natasha, the Russian short form of Natalia/Natalya, ultimately from Latin natalis, “birth,” traditionally understood as “born at Christmas.” The name rose to wider notice through Tolstoy’s War and Peace and entered steady use in English-speaking countries in the mid-20th century. Nathashya likely reflects creative respelling trends and regional orthographies that render the “sh” sound as sy, as in Indonesian and Malay forms, while preserving the core meaning.
Common cognates and variants include Natasha, Natashia, Natacha (French), Natascha (German), Natasja (Dutch/Scandinavian), Nataša (Slavic), and Natasya/Nathasya in Southeast Asia. Diminutives such as Nat, Nata, Tash/Tasha, and Shya are also used. Though relatively rare, Nathashya fits contemporary tastes for familiar-yet-ornamental spellings, anchoring a cosmopolitan lineage that connects Latin Christian tradition with Russian and global usage, all centered on the festive sense of new birth.
